Retirement tax questions
A Form 1099-R is not a W-2 and is Not entered in the W-2 section of the program. You enter the 1099-R in the Retirement Plans and Social Security section.
TurboTax uses the same form as the IRS approved Form 1099-R - https://www.irs.gov/pub/irs-prior/f1099r--2019.pdf
If your 1099-R form is different than the IRS Form 1099-R then use the box descriptions as entered on your 1099-R and the TurboTax Form 1099-R.
To enter, edit or delete a form 1099-R -
- Click on Federal Taxes (Personal using Home and Business)
- Click on Wages and Income (Personal Income using Home and Business)
- Click on I'll choose what I work on (if shown)
- Scroll down to Retirement Plans and Social Security
- On IRA, 401(k), Pension Plan Withdrawals (1099-R), click the start or update button
Or enter 1099-r in the Search box located in the upper right of the program screen. Click on Jump to 1099-R
